The Arizona Diamondbacks (57-54), who lost their previous four games, take on the Minnesota Twins (57-54) at Target Field on Saturday. First pitch is at 7:10 PM ET. This contest’s pitching matchup is set, as the Twins will send Kenta Maeda (2-6) to the mound, while Ryne Nelson (6-5) will get the nod for the Diamondbacks.

Twins Probable Starting Pitcher: Kenta Maeda

  • His most recent time out was on Sunday against the Kansas City Royals, when the righty went five innings, surrendering two earned runs while giving up four hits.
  • The 35-year-old has an ERA of 4.53, with 10.9 strikeouts per nine innings, in 11 games this season. Opponents are batting .244 against him.
  • Maeda has three quality starts under his belt this year.
  • He has held his opponents without an earned run in one of his 11 appearances this season.
  • Maeda and his team are 6-5-0 ATS this season when he starts.
  • In Maeda’s 11 starts with a total, the teams have hit the over five times.

Diamondbacks Probable Starting Pitcher: Ryne Nelson

  • The right-hander last pitched on Tuesday, when he gave up two earned runs and allowed five hits in 6 2/3 innings against the San Francisco Giants.
  • The 25-year-old has pitched in 22 games this season with an ERA of 4.84, a 2.08 strikeout-to-walk ratio and a WHIP of 1.395.
  • In 22 starts this season, he’s earned seven quality starts.
  • He has finished two appearances without allowing an earned run in 22 chances this season.
  • The 25-year-old ranks 57th in ERA (4.84), 55th in WHIP (1.395), and 65th in K/9 (5.7) among qualified pitchers in the majors this campaign.
  • The Diamondbacks have a 13-9-0 ATS record in Nelson’s 22 starts that had a set spread.
  • Nelson has had 22 starts with a total this season, and the teams combined to go over the total in nine of those games.
